All rights reserved. // // CONTACT: hello@weaviate.io // package resolver import ( "fmt" "net" "strconv" ) // Rpc implements resolving raft address to their RPC address depending on the configured rpcPort and whether or // not this is a local cluster. type Rpc struct { isLocalCluster bool rpcPort int } // NewRpc returns an implementation of resolver // isLocalHost is used to determine which remote port to expect given an address (See: rpcResolver.rpcAddressFromRAFT()) // rpcPort is used as the default port on the returned rpcAddresses (see: rpcResolver.Address()) func NewRpc(isLocalHost bool, rpcPort int) *Rpc { return &Rpc{isLocalCluster: isLocalHost, rpcPort: rpcPort} } // rpcAddressFromRAFT returns the rpc address (rpcAddr:rpcPort) based on raftAddr (raftAddr:raftPort). // In a real cluster, the RPC port is the same for all nodes. In a local environment, the RPC ports need to be // different. Specifically, we calculate the RPC port as the RAFT port + 1. // Returns an error if raftAddr is not parseable. // Returns an error if raftAddr port is not parse-able as an integer. func (cl *Rpc) Address(raftAddr string) (string, error) { host, port, err := net.SplitHostPort(raftAddr) if err != nil { return "", err } if !cl.isLocalCluster { return fmt.Sprintf("%s:%d", host, cl.rpcPort), nil } iPort, err := strconv.Atoi(port) if err != nil { return "", err } return fmt.Sprintf("%s:%d", host, iPort+1), nil }
